    IPL 2026: Suryakumar Yadav’s 50 Leads MI to 162 Against DC

    In the eighth match of the Indian Premier League 2026, Mumbai Indians captain Suryakumar Yadav delivered a stellar performance by scoring a rapid half-century, helping his team post a competitive total of 162 runs against Delhi Capitals at the Arun Jaitley Stadium in New Delhi.

    Yadav’s 50 came off just 36 deliveries, providing stability and momentum during a challenging innings. Mumbai Indians began their batting innings on a shaky note after being sent in to bat first. Openers Ryan Rickelton and Rohit Sharma managed scores of 9 and 35 respectively before falling to the disciplined bowling attack of Delhi Capitals.

    Following the early setbacks, Tilak Varma joined Yadav at the crease but was dismissed for a duck by Mukesh Kumar. Despite this, Yadav maintained composure and anchored the innings effectively. Meanwhile, Sherfane Rutherford struggled to make an impact, scoring only 5 runs before getting out, which increased the pressure on Yadav and the lower order.

    In a significant development, the partnership between Yadav and Naman Dhir shifted the momentum in Mumbai Indians’ favor. Dhir contributed a valuable 28 runs off 21 balls, supporting Yadav’s efforts. The lower order further bolstered the innings, with Mitchell Santner and Corbin Bosch remaining unbeaten, adding 18 and 11 runs respectively. Extras accounted for 5 runs, aiding MI in reaching a total of 162.

    Suryakumar Yadav’s resilience and the timely contributions from the lower order proved crucial in setting a defendable target in this high-stakes encounter.

    The Delhi Capitals playing XI included KL Rahul, Pathum Nissanka, Nitish Rana, Sameer Rizvi, Vipraj Nigam, Axar Patel (captain), David Miller, Tristan Stubbs, Kuldeep Yadav, Lungi Ngidi, and T Natarajan.

    Mumbai Indians fielded Ryan Rickelton, Rohit Sharma, Tilak Varma, Suryakumar Yadav (captain), Sherfane Rutherford, Naman Dhir, Mitchell Santner, Corbin Bosch, Shardul Thakur, Deepak Chahar, and Jasprit Bumrah.
